Q: Is 463,307,671 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 463,307,671 is a composite number.

Why is 463,307,671 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 463,307,671 can be evenly divided by 1 43 751 14,347 32,293 616,921 10,774,597 and 463,307,671, with no remainder.

Since 463,307,671 cannot be divided by just 1 and 463,307,671, it is a composite number.
